  • 7/23/2019 Update on Femto-second Laser Cataract Surgery Dr Vidushi Sharma & Dr Suresh K Pandey, SuVi Eye Institute, Kota, India

    14/41

    Cost

    cost between $400,000 and$500,000.

    usage fee between $150 and $400per eye

    maintenance contracts between

    $25,000 and $50,000 per year

  • 7/23/2019 Update on Femto-second Laser Cataract Surgery Dr Vidushi Sharma & Dr Suresh K Pandey, SuVi Eye Institute, Kota, India

    22/41

    LensAR

    3-D confocal structured illumination(CSI) for imaging (based onScheimpflug principle)

    Auto-measures and locates allsurfaces for treatment planning

    noncorneal contact liquid patientinterface device filled with BSS

  • 7/23/2019 Update on Femto-second Laser Cataract Surgery Dr Vidushi Sharma & Dr Suresh K Pandey, SuVi Eye Institute, Kota, India

    27/41

    Problems

    Increased chair time,heightened patient expectations

    Lack of data showing significantimprovement in functional visualoutcomes such as better uncorrectedvisual acuity

    Improvement of 1-2 % significant

    Slows down surgeries

  • 7/23/2019 Update on Femto-second Laser Cataract Surgery Dr Vidushi Sharma & Dr Suresh K Pandey, SuVi Eye Institute, Kota, India

    33/41

    New Set of problems

    Its own learning curve

    About 3 minutes of suction to performall of its steps, petechial hemorrhages

    can weld the capsule to underlyingcortex, making hydrodissection moredifficult.

    laser cuts of cortical material makeaspiration of cortex more difficult,potentially increasing PCO rates
